Tour News - Full schedule, map and final act dropped for Rhythm & Vines - 10th December 2025
Presented by Rhythm & Vines
With just over two weeks to go, Rhythm and Vines have rounded off their full lineup and released the official festival map, with new and exciting additions including exciting new destination bars, sponsor activations, as well as festival staples including the official Countdown Video NYE show, infamous Lipton Iced Tea Waterslide and I Love you Bro Hill.
The time to start planning the final four days of 2025 are here, with the full schedule dropping for Rhythm and Vines 2025, including new acts KELI HOLIDAY, LUCILLE CROFT, JAWBREAKERS, plus loads of talented local DJs and Bands, joining already announced headliners including KID CUDI, TURNSTILE, WILKINSON, MARIBOU STATE and L.A.B.

Over 100 acts have now been announced for the four-day music and camping festival, with the official campers night pre-party starting on Dec 28th, before the festival kicks off across four stages on Dec 29th.
Across these acts and stages are 70% local artists - most notably at Rhythm and Vines’ Waiohika Warmup on Dec 28th - exclusive to onsite campers. 2025’s lineup includes sets from powerhouse up-and-comers INMOTION, Lady Jesus, Ella Monnery, Mikeyy and more. Kiwi heavy hitters such as Lee Mvtthews, Montell2099, SACHI and Balu Brigada began their careers on these very stages, so it’s safe to say that this year’s Waiohika Warmup artists are ones to watch.
Festival partners are also bringing their summer best, with sponsor activations all over Waiohika Estate. Including the One NZ Vines Stage & One NZ VIP Camp, X by Long White Hilltop Bar, Red Bull Shred Shed, Uber One Diner, Platypus Kicks Club, Sweet Spot and Mini Putt from McDonald’s, Bodyarmor Lyte, Speights Bar and the George FM Grand Central.
By setup time, Rhythm and Vines mirrors a temporary township, with power, sanitation, medical facilities, water infrastructure, roads and camping zones all being brought in by thousands of onsite workers. Rhythm and Vines is proud to employ hundreds of locals throughout the setup and festival execution process - as well as partnering with community initiatives such as the SuperGrans Tairāwhiti Trust. 81 year old Chairwoman of SuperGrans Tairāwhiti Molly Pardoe is set to take the stage on December 30, becoming the oldest artist to perform on the festival stage. The latest economic impact survey (2024) showed an increase of regional GDP in Gisborne of $4.24 million.
With sustainability and eco-friendliness easily queried through an event of this size and impact, the Rhythm and Vines team work tirelessly each year to continually place this element at the forefront of their planning - with this year’s offerings including BOOKATENT - combating single use tents entering the festival. The R&V team also partner with local charity Helping Hands to clean up leftover tents to sell and repurpose the profits back into Gisborne’s local kindergarten and kura. Rhythm and Vines has also launched GREENFIELDS this year - a 200-spot campsite designed around sustainability - as well as a reusable drinkware and recyclable/compostable serveware system at bars/vendors to reduce single‑use plastic.

Since 2003, over 375,000 Kiwis and international travellers have unlocked their rite of passage - the journey that is Rhythm and Vines.Held each year at the stunning Waiohika Estate, on the East Coast of New Zealand, in the beautiful township of Tairāwhiti | Gisborne. Be one of the first in the world to welcome the first sunrise at one of the world's premier music festivals. The award-winning music festival opens up to campers from December 28th, with the festival officially kicking off on December 29, through to the first sunrise on January 1st.
This will be the 23rd edition of Rhythm and Vines.The festival successfully raised $40,000 for the Gisborne Mayoral Relief Fund and will now focus it’s fundrasing efforts to SugerGrans Tairāwhiti. In the years prior to the Gisborne floods, Rhythm and Vines successfully raised over $62,500 for Lifeline.
